This week’s MTA Heroes are a group of Long Island Rail Road employees who sprang into action to save a family from a fire, ABC News 7 reports.

 

The six-man crew—Craig Laucella, Brendan DiThomas, Shawn Cavanaugh, James Bove, Chris Flood, and Steve Munday—are part of the high-tension department.

 

While working near the Hicksville LIRR station, they noticed smoke billowing from a nearby house.

 

Without hesitation, they rushed to the scene, helped the family to safety, and grabbed a hose to combat the flames until firefighters arrived.

 

The crew also assisted in clearing debris from the back of the house to prevent the fire from spreading further.
